joelsef wrote:I can also confirm that this UNBRICK fix will allow the 1604 firmware update to install again--which then promptly fails to work as usual, with the flashing SONY logo. So that update is a big mess. Anybody know why it fails on so many devices?
We don't know why it fails, and why only on some devices, and at this point, I don't think we're not going to waste any effort investigating. We did just enough research to create this unbricking hack, which was a unnecessary and unwelcome distraction from our larger project for support of the dash.
I've seen similar failures when creating an OTA update during development in the past, however, at least at Chumby, we'd never have released such an update without intensive testing. It's extremely unlikely we'd have released one in this condition. If somehow we had, we would have pulled the update at the very first report of a failure the field, and sought to undo the damage.
